Fig. 8. Compound 4 in Artemidubolides A T, cytotoxic unreported guaiane-type sesquiterpenoid dimers against three hepatoma cell lines from Artemisia dubia
Fig. 8. Compound 4 inhibited migration and invasion of HepG2 cells. HepG2 cells were treated with different concentrations (0.0, 3.5, 7.0 and 10.5 μM) of 4 for 48 h. (A) Representative photographs of the Transwell assay showed migrated and invaded cells after incubation. (B) Histogram of migrated and invaded cells after incubation. *P <0.05, **P <0.01, and ***P <0.001, n = 3.
